Hey Folks,
I will be picking up my MY23 SB at PECATL tomorrow. I can’t describe how excited I have been in past few days. It’s my 1st Porsche and never thought I can have any Porsche GT car in my life but it’s happening. I really appreciate a lot of fellows have shared lots tips and direction for me since last year.
I started hunting an allocation since last April. I got the allocation via Benpeacock last Nov with very reasonable ADM. I was super lucky to secure the bucket seat and PCCB before the stop sales as well. Then started TYD journey and up/down for some delays emotionally.
As many of fellows stated, it’s going to be worth for this long waiting and non-sense buying process(like ADM and additional package etc.) in the end of day. I wish those fellows who still waiting for the car, please hang tight and yours will come soon.
Big shout out for Graham from PECATL who coordinates all the delivery schedule and introduces the whole process as well as some nice photos before the delivery date.
Here are some photos to share before the big day tomorrow.
